About the Item

Hand-knotted in wool and originating from Morocco circa 1950-1960, this 5x8 vintage Moroccan rug is an extremely rare piece like so few of its provenance. On the Design: Admirers of the craft will note what an exceptional find this shabby chic piece is for any period, especially considering the typically small, narrow looms of many tribal weavers. A notable presence of black, blue and red tones underscores a bold, graphic sense of drama and gravity in the boho chic design. This piece enjoys a lush high pile with primitivist Berber diamond patterns. Keen eyes will further admire its healthy pile—exemplary of tribal rugs from this provenance and their textural appeal. This in tandem with the general attention to detail and sheer personal nature likely connotes a very special piece, and the work of many weavers. It’s a gorgeous masterpiece of the primitivist Berber tradition, and an exemplar of all nomadic folk art as well. A gracious carpet with a cultured personality, well suited for a wide array of decor possibilities. Condition: This vintage Moroccan rug further enjoys good condition for its age and origin.
